Narrative Story - “The Artful Wife”

In the bustling town of Vikramapura, there lived an old merchant named Samudradatta, who had vast riches and countless treasures. Beneath the shade of the banyan trees and amidst the clatter of caravans, Samudradatta’s home stood resplendent, as if reflecting his affluence.

However, Samudradatta’s most prized possession was not his gold or his gems, but his young and beautiful wife, Ratnaprabha, whose name meant ‘the light of jewels’. Her eyes sparkled like emeralds, and her laughter was as melodious as the song of the nightingale.

But not everything was as it seemed. As time wore on, Ratnaprabha grew disenchanted with her aging husband. Craving the company of someone younger and more spirited, she found herself enamored with someone unexpected—their young and handsome cook.

One fateful day, as the sun climbed high, painting the sky a brilliant azure, Samudradatta chanced upon a sight that chilled his heart. In the secluded corner of the lush gardens, he saw his beloved Ratnaprabha, sharing a forbidden kiss with the cook.

Seized by shock, Samudradatta stood rooted to the spot, his eyes betraying the storm of emotions swirling within. Yet before he could voice his indignation, Ratnaprabha turned to him, her face flushed not with shame but with anger.

“My lord,” she exclaimed, her voice tinged with feigned annoyance, “this cook has had the audacity to taste the scented betel meant solely for you! I detected its fragrance in his breath just this instant!”

The cook, sensing the gravity of the moment, joined in the charade, indignation painting his features. “How can one serve in this house,” he cried, “if one’s mouth is to be inspected for what one consumes? Such disrespect I cannot endure—I shall depart!”

Samudradatta, bewildered by the performance unraveling before him, was successfully deceived. His heart clouded with doubt, he begged the cook to dismiss the slight and remain in his service. And so, the cook did, much to the concealed pleasure of Ratnaprabha. The merchant’s faith was misplaced, and the artful wife’s ruse had prevailed.
